no longer rescue exceptions in numeric comparison operations
* numeric.c (do_coerce): no more error hiding. * test/ruby/test_numeric.rb: follow the change. [Feature #7688] git-svn-id: svn+ssh://ci.ruby-lang.org/ruby/trunk@58474 b2dd03c8-39d4-4d8f-98ff-823fe69b080e

+* Numeric
+
+ * Numerical comparison operators (<,<=,>=,>) no longer rescue exceptions
+ of #coerce. Return nil in #coerce if the coercion is impossible.
+ [Feature #7688]
